Learning Objectives
Indicator: 3.3.2.LI.1 - Examine the role of tourism in the socio-economic development of Ghana and the challenges facing the tourism sector
By the end of the lesson, learners can:
- Explain at least four ways tourism contributes to the socio-economic development of Ghana, using specific local examples.
- Identify and analyse at least five challenges facing the tourism sector in Ghana, with reference to specific tourist sites.
- Evaluate the relative importance of tourism compared to other economic activities in Ghana, using statistical data provided.
- Propose realistic solutions to address two or more identified challenges facing the tourism sector.
- Work collaboratively in mixed-gender and mixed-ability groups to research, discuss and present findings on tourism in Ghana.
